Gorgeous oak tree!

Birnam Oak is a legendary tree located in Scotland, specifically near the village of Birnam. This ancient oak is famous for its connection to Shakespeare's "Macbeth," where it symbolizes the prophecy that Macbeth would be defeated when Birnam Wood came to Dunsinane Hill. Standing tall and proud, the tree has become a popular spot for visitors who are drawn to its historical significance and natural beauty. With its impressive size and age, the Birnam Oak offers a glimpse into the past, making it a must-see for anyone exploring the area. People often stop by to take photos and soak in the atmosphere, appreciating both the tree’s grandeur and its rich literary ties.
